Mihoko
Gender : Girl
Meaning of Mihoko name : Child of protected beauty
Pronounced : "MEE ho koh"
Mihoko name also used in these origins : Japanese
Japanese Meaning :
The name Mihoko is an Japanese baby name. In Japanese origin the meaning of name Mihoko is : Child of protected beauty
